Did you know that there are over 150 different types of headaches? If you said, “No” you are not alone. But that is getting way too complicated for this post. I am going to give you the basics on the different types of headaches so if you are dealing with a headaches, you can understand a bit better as to what type you have.

Tension Headache

This is the most common type of headache in teens and adults. The pain is mild to moderate and will come and go as the day goes on. Most of the time there are no other symptoms.

Migraine Headaches

These headaches can last anywhere from 4 hours to 3 days and anywhere from 1 to 4 times a month. The pain is described as a pounding or throbbing pain.They can be accompanied with sensitivity to light noise or smells. You may experience nausea, vomiting or even an upset stomach. Children can get these however usually not more than once a month.

Cluster Headaches

These are the strongest headaches of all. Usually the pain is around the eye and is described as an intense burning or piercing pain. Most of the time the pain is so bad that you can’t sit still, you have to walk around during the attack. They are called cluster headaches because you usually get them in clusters of 1 to 3 times a day and the clusters can happen 2 weeks to 3 months long. Men get these more than women.

Sinus Headaches

Sinus headaches are characterized with pain in the cheekbones, forehead or bridge of your nose. You will usually have other symptoms like a runny nose, fever, or a swollen face.
